Indonesian official visits Mansehra



By Our Correspondent


MANSEHRA, May 30: Indonesia’s Chief of Army Staff Djoko Sandoso on Wednesday visited the quake-affected areas of Mansehra district and expressed deep shock and sorrow over the loss of lives and property in the 2005 earthquake, it is learnt.

Frontier Works Organisation Brigadier Muhammad Naseem briefed Mr Sandoso about the October 8 earthquake and the Karakoram Highway.

Mr Sandoso was informed that the earthquake had damaged the infrastructure of the Northern Areas where the reconstruction work was under way.

The Brigadier said that the widening of the Karakuram Highway was in progress, adding that China would work on the highway from the Khunjrab Top to Thakot, while the work from Hasanabdal to Thakot would be carried out by Pakistan.
